Johnson, Jr. , 24 Cadiz Circle, owner of Parcel 95-181-270, <br /> presented his application for assessment adjustment requesting adjust- <br /> ment of the assessed value of the land only. Dr. Johnson reported <br /> that he is unable to construct a patio and make full use of his yard <br /> because of the severe drainage problem on his property. He advised <br /> that complaints have been filed with the City, the State and the <br /> builder, Bren Company, and that since the developer's bond period has <br /> not expired on his two-year old home, he is confident the drainage <br /> situation will eventually be corrected, but in the meantime, he cannot . <br /> use the property, and it is less valuable than comparable property of <br /> his neighbors. <br /> Mayor Biagi then turned over Dr. Johnson's application and advised he <br /> will receive notice of the appeal hearing which will be held after the <br /> September 15 deadline for filing. (memo 7/22/80) <br /> Mr. Ference called attention to a clerical error with regard to <br /> Parcel No. 095-075-020 noting that the assessment roll should indicate <br /> for Albert Anderson, land value of $39,500 and improvements value of <br /> $95,500 for a total of $135,000 rather than land at $39,500 and im- <br /> provements at $135,000 for a total of $174,500 as shown. <br /> In response to question, Mr. Greer stated that the waterfront properties <br /> at the Seabridge development have higher assessments than those which <br /> are not on the water, noting the market prices reflected the difference <br /> in value. <br /> Poi <br /> District Assessor Ference advised that it should be kept in mind that <br /> the Assessment Roll reflects conditions as they existed on March 1, mod <br /> 1980 and that any changes since that date will be reflected in the <br /> next Roll . <br /> Mr. Ference and Mr. Greer responded to questions relating to assessment <br /> of Marine World property and the basis of evaluation of such properties. <br /> In response to question relating to assessment of partially completed <br /> construction, Mr. Greer advised that assessment is based on the per- <br /> centage of improvements which are complete on the assessment date. <br /> Alex Francois, General Appraisal Company, and Mr. Greer replied to <br /> questions concerning the accepted appraisal practice with relation <br /> to new commercial construction regarding cost of construction and <br /> cost of competitive space. <br /> Mayor Biagi called attention to the letter from John Murphy, 421 Luff <br /> Lane, regarding assessment procedure generally in GID NO. 1-64. Mr. <br /> Ference advised that he has sent Mr. Murphy an application for his use <br /> in the event he wished to request an assessment adjustment for his <br /> property. (memo 7/22/80) <br /> In response to comment and request, Mr. Francois offered to provide <br /> information regarding the percentage of land Mobil owns and the in- <br /> creases in value of developed and undeveloped land and also other um. <br /> statistical breakdowns of information which may be of interest to <br /> Council .
